A method for continuous measurement of the anaesthetic Ethrane in blood and gas samples is described. Using the same GC-parameters for the analyses of gases and blood extracts, a short GC-column together with high oven temperature as well as shortening of preparation (extraction) time allows the analysis of two blood samples and one gas sample within 15 minutes' steps (the time for an additional gas sample analysis being max. 3 min). Thus a quasi simultaneous follow up of the course of anaesthesia in animals and in humans may be guaranteed.
